I have 2 month old rabbits and recently discovered that 2 of the 7 rabbits have red like swallon bumps around the eyes and even near the ear.I have done some research and have found that these may be mosquito bites and is incurable. The diagnosis seems accurate as we have had rather humid days where many insects are present.

I have separated the 2 from the rest of the rabbits, and I see that the other 5 do not have the symptoms. I fear that the others may already have it. What I would like to know, is whether there is something that I can do to prevent it from spreading or even cure it.

These do not sound like insect bites.  They sound more like myxomatosis, a deadly viral disease now endemic to Australia, as it was imported to control feral rabbit populations.

Please get your bunnies to a good rabbit vet immediately.  There is only one treatment that might work:  Equimune IV.  Supportive care is critical, and treatment must be begun immediately if this is myxomatosis, or the rabbits will not survive.

I hope it is not too late.  Protect the rest of your bunnies by bringing them inside where they cannot be bitten by the vectors: biting insects.
